Transaction 671f431dec061252802f89bfcee2d16b8f53e1d8fbff950662ccfcb452437369
1 Input
1 Outputs
- 671f431dec061252802f89bfcee2d16b8f53e1d8fbff950662ccfcb452437369:0
value 1933152
address 1D1sJYzCDXFyweGEtSnJioCtsBSZgayGA6